Message type: E = Error
Message class: SCPR - BC Sets
Message number: 814
Message text: BC Set &1 put in BC Set &2

- BC Set &1 put in BC Set &2 ?The SAP error message SCPR814 indicates that there is an issue with Business Configuration Sets (BC Sets) in the SAP system. Specifically, the error message states that a BC Set (identified by &1) is being put into another BC Set (identified by &2), which is not allowed or is causing a conflict.
Cause:
- Incorrect Configuration: The error typically arises when there is an attempt to include a BC Set that is not compatible with the target BC Set.
- Hierarchy Issues: There may be issues related to the hierarchy or dependencies between the BC Sets.
- Data Integrity: The data or configuration settings in the BC Sets may not align properly, leading to conflicts.
Solution:
- Check Compatibility: Ensure that the BC Set you are trying to include is compatible with the target BC Set. Review the documentation for both BC Sets to confirm their compatibility.
- Review Dependencies: Check if there are any dependencies or prerequisites that need to be fulfilled before including one BC Set into another.
- Use Transaction SCPR20: You can use transaction SCPR20 to manage BC Sets. This transaction allows you to view, create, and modify BC Sets. Check the settings and configurations of both BC Sets involved.
- Consult SAP Notes: Look for any relevant SAP Notes that might address this specific error. SAP Notes often provide fixes or workarounds for known issues.
- Testing: If possible, test the changes in a development or quality assurance environment before applying them to production.
